Subject: [PATCH 09/10] regulator: s5m8767: Let core handle GPIO descriptors

Use the gpiod_get_from_of_node() rather than the devm_*
version so that the regulator core can handle the lifecycle
of these descriptors.

Introduce an errorpath so we free any retrieved descriptors
properly.

This patch requires "gpio: Export gpiod_get_from_of_node()"
to be applied first.

Fixes: 9ae5cc75ceaa ("regulator: s5m8767: Pass descriptor instead of GPIO number")
Signed-off-by: Linus Walleij <linus.walleij@...aro.org>
